Childcare Cost in Nicholas County, KY

Infant center-based childcare in Nicholas County, KY costs $222 per week ($11,555 per year), based on DOL data. Family-based infant care is $186 per week ($9,689 per year). With a median household income of $57,539, the childcare burden index is 20.1% of income. The national median weekly infant center care cost is $174 for comparison.

How does Nicholas County compare?

At $222/wk for infant center care, Nicholas County runs 28% above the national median of $174/wk.

The Childcare Burden Index here is 20.1% of median household income — a severe burden, more than triple the 7% affordability threshold the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services uses.

For families looking to lower the bill, family-based (home) daycare in Nicholas County runs $186/wk for infants — about 16% less than center-based care, or $1,866 in annual savings. School-age care is the cheapest category at $186/wk (center) or $141/wk (family).
